Funeral services in Vineyard Haven typically encompass several key components, starting with initial arrangements. Local funeral homes offer guidance on essential steps, such as obtaining a death certificate, which in Massachusetts requires filing with the town clerk where the death occurred. They can also assist with transportation, whether your loved one passed away at home, at Martha’s Vineyard Hospital, or elsewhere on the island. Many families appreciate the option to hold visitations or wakes, which allow friends and neighbors to offer condolences in a supportive setting. These gatherings can be held at a funeral home, a place of worship, or even a cherished family location, accommodating the close-knit community feel of Vineyard Haven.
Beyond the logistical aspects, funeral services here often embrace the natural beauty and serene atmosphere of the island. You might consider a graveside service at one of the local cemeteries, such as the Oak Grove Cemetery, where the peaceful surroundings provide a comforting backdrop. Alternatively, a memorial service at a beach, garden, or community hall can celebrate a life lived in tune with the island’s rhythms. Cremation services are also available, with options for ash scattering in meaningful spots around Martha’s Vineyard, following local regulations. Funeral directors in Vineyard Haven are experienced in coordinating with clergy, musicians, and other vendors to ensure every detail aligns with your family’s values, whether you prefer a traditional service or a more contemporary celebration of life.
